Off-road Motorcycles - Mauritius

  • Mauritius
  • The projected revenue for the Off-road Motorcycles market segment in Mauritius is expected to reach US$0.47m in 2024.
  • This market is expected to experience an annual growth rate (CAGR 2024-2029) of 1.65%, leading to a projected market volume of US$0.51m by 2029.
  • In 2029, unit sales in the Off-road Motorcycles market segment are expected to reach 113.00motorcyles.
  • The volume weighted average price of Off-road Motorcycles market in Mauritius is projected to be US$4.47k in 2024.
  • When looking at the international landscape, it is evident that Brazil will generate the highest revenue with US$1,364.00m in 2024.

Analyst Opinion

The Off-road Motorcycles market in Mauritius has been experiencing significant growth in recent years.

Customer preferences:
Customers in Mauritius have shown a growing interest in off-road motorcycles due to their versatility and ability to navigate through rough terrains. Off-road motorcycles are popular among adventure seekers and outdoor enthusiasts who enjoy off-roading and exploring the island's diverse landscape. Additionally, off-road motorcycles are also favored by farmers and agricultural workers for their utility in traversing rural areas and transporting goods.

Trends in the market:
One of the key trends in the Off-road Motorcycles market in Mauritius is the increasing demand for electric off-road motorcycles. As sustainability and environmental consciousness become more important to consumers worldwide, Mauritius is no exception. The shift towards electric off-road motorcycles is driven by the desire to reduce carbon emissions and dependence on fossil fuels. Electric off-road motorcycles offer a quieter and cleaner alternative to traditional gasoline-powered bikes, making them an attractive option for environmentally conscious riders. Another trend in the market is the rising popularity of off-road motorcycle tours and rentals. With Mauritius being a popular tourist destination, many visitors are looking for unique experiences and adventures. Off-road motorcycle tours provide an exciting way to explore the island's natural beauty and off-the-beaten-path locations. This trend has led to the establishment of several tour operators and rental services catering to both locals and tourists.

Local special circumstances:
Mauritius's unique geography and diverse terrain contribute to the growing demand for off-road motorcycles. The island is known for its volcanic mountains, dense forests, and sandy beaches, providing ample opportunities for off-road riding. The popularity of off-road motorcycles is also fueled by the presence of off-road tracks and trails, which attract both professional riders and amateurs looking for adrenaline-pumping experiences.

Underlying macroeconomic factors:
The growth of the Off-road Motorcycles market in Mauritius can be attributed to several macroeconomic factors. Firstly, the country's stable economic growth and rising disposable incomes have increased the purchasing power of consumers. As a result, more individuals are able to afford off-road motorcycles and engage in recreational activities. Additionally, the government's efforts to promote tourism and adventure sports have contributed to the market's development. Mauritius has been actively marketing itself as a destination for adventure tourism, and off-road motorcycle riding plays a significant role in attracting thrill-seekers and outdoor enthusiasts. The government's support for infrastructure development, such as the construction of off-road tracks and the improvement of existing trails, further enhances the off-road motorcycle market's growth potential. In conclusion, the Off-road Motorcycles market in Mauritius is experiencing growth due to customer preferences for versatile and adventurous vehicles, the increasing popularity of electric motorcycles, the rise of off-road motorcycle tours and rentals, the unique local circumstances, and the underlying macroeconomic factors. As the market continues to evolve, it presents opportunities for both local businesses and international manufacturers to cater to the growing demand for off-road motorcycles in Mauritius.

Methodology

Data coverage:

Data encompasses B2C enterprises. Figures are based on motorcycle sales and revenue excluding scooters/mopeds under 50cc category.

Modeling approach / Market size:

Market sizes are determined by a Bottom-Up approach, based on a specific rationale for each market segment. As a basis for evaluating markets, we use manufacturer websites, national statistics offices, motorcycle associations, motorcycles sales websites. Next we use relevant key market indicators and data from country-specific associations such as GDP per capita, consumer price index, consumer spending, and population. This data helps us to estimate the market size for each country individually.

Forecasts:

In our forecasts, we apply diverse forecasting techniques. The selection of forecasting techniques is based on the behavior of the particular market. For example, the forecasting is done on a make level for Motorcycles, using a mix of standard approaches, e.g., exponential smoothing, and uses parameters which best fit the historical data. The main drivers are GDP per capita, consumer price index, consumer spending, and population.

Additional Notes:

The market is updated once a year.
